Preparation of Poly(3,4-ethylenedioxythiophene) in a Chiral Nematic Liquid-Crystal Field
Abstract
Summary: The 3,4-ethylenedioxythiophene (EDOT) monomer in a chiral nematic liquid-crystal electrolyte was polymerized by application of a voltage to yield a thin film. Circular dichroism measurements indicated a Cotton effect for the film. Optical texture suggests that the polymer shows a finger-print texture and a spiral texture similar to that of the chiral nematic phase. This simple method provides a new technique for preparing chiral conducting films in a thermotropic chiral liquid-crystal field.
